You're gonna have to cut-and-splice the Prelude distibutor plugs to your stock harness. If I remember correctly, the prelude dizzy has one less wire than your stock harness, so you'll have one wire left over (dark blue, I believe). Other than that, you should be able to match up the wires.

Code 6 is the coolant temp sensor, and 20 is the Electronic Load Detector. The ELD pretty much comes on whenever something isn't plugged in (or in my experience, it has, rather...), so I'm guessing your coolant temp sensor isn't plugged in.
